Skip to content

FXC-ai/cpp_module_1

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

9 Commits
 
 
 
 
 
 
 
 
 
 
 
 

Repository files navigation

C++ Modules (Projet 42)

Ce dépôt rassemble les différents modules CPP de la piscine 42. Les README sont les notes que j'ai prises au cours de mes recherches. Ils ne sont pas exhaustifs mais peuvent constituer un bon point de départ pour comprendre les différents concepts abordés par chaque module.

  • CPP00 : Introduction aux bases du C++ avec les variables, pointeurs, références, tableaux, conteneurs et manipulation de fichiers.
  • CPP01 : Allocation dynamique, références, gestion de la mémoire et notions avancées comme les maps en C++.
  • CPP02 : Implémentation de la surcharge d’opérateurs (+, =) et pré/post-incrémentation ainsi que les fonctions membres statiques.
  • CPP03 : Respect du modèle coplien (canonical form), gestion des constantes et surcharge de l'opérateur d'insertion (<<).
  • CPP04 : Résolution statique et dynamique des liens via les fonctions virtuelles et l'héritage en C++.

About

5 premiers projets cpp de l'école 42

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published